Expect moving costs from Orlando to Laredo to vary based on the size of your household. Small moves generally range from $1,386 to $1,441, medium moves from $1,594 to $1,657, and large moves from $1,802 to $1,873. Prices fluctuate due to distance, volume of belongings, packing needs, and seasonal demand. Choosing additional services like storage or expedited delivery will also impact the final cost.

Moving costs from Orlando to Laredo vary by home size and services chosen. Small moves range from $1,386 to $1,441, medium moves from $1,594 to $1,657, and large moves from $1,802 to $1,873. Additional services like packing or storage can increase these estimates.
Standard delivery from Orlando to Laredo usually takes about 3 days. Expedited delivery options are available and can reduce transit time to 2 days, depending on the moving company and scheduling.
The most affordable option is typically a self-service move where you pack and load your belongings, and the company handles transportation. Full-service moves with packing and unpacking are more costly but offer convenience.
Booking at least 4 to 6 weeks in advance is recommended to secure preferred dates and rates. Last-minute bookings may result in higher prices and limited availability.
Yes, moving companies operating between Florida and Texas must be licensed interstate movers, regulated by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to ensure compliance and consumer protection.
